Where can you go? AustraliaEngland France Over 30 programs in 17 countries, including... Spain

New Programs Include: Cuba, Brazil and Australia and Quarter Courses (Q3 or Q4) in Dublin,London,Tokyo, Madrid, Paris, the US Virgin Islands & more!

Semester programs in English Semester programs (Language) Short-term summer programs Student-teaching Internships Also specialized programs… Int’l Quarter Courses (Q3 or Q4) including, Dublin, London, Paris, Rome, Madrid, Tokyo, Scotland & the US Virgin Islands What are your options? Programs and courses are available for all majors.

Why should you go? Add an international twist to your education Immerse yourself in a new culture(s) Possibly learn a new language Meet new people and establish relationships that last forever Experience and learn things that cannot be taught in the classroom A once in a lifetime opportunity ! Great C.V. and/ or Resume builder (academically and professionally)

How will I pay for it? Financial aid Savings / Loans Summer job Oswego scholarships and exchange positions Myth: Study abroad is too expensive, I cannot afford it! Reality: All programs can be done to fit your budget

How to plan…. Don’t procrastinate, begin planning NOW! Talk to your academic advisors about courses & equivalents.

Further Planning Visit your financial aid office to discuss financing your overseas experience Stop by the Office of International Education & Programs to explore opportunities abroad
